Looks like it runs in a console window.
open a dos prompt (start ->run, type cmd) and run it from there (you have to go to the directory its installed in). you will have to specify the options, e.g. where the torrent file is and where to save it as specified in that popup.

You don't start the BitTorrent client first,what you do is find the torrent you want to download,double click on it and your browser should ask what to do with the torrent,tell it to open the torrent with the BitTorrent client.
